Check the Internet! Effect of Batting Order on Runs Scored. That guy recommends ordering players by on-base average in descending order, so the players who get on base more often hit more. I don't think the setup for your league would change this conclusion much.

The reality is, lineup order has surprisingly little effect on the total number of runs scored.

Note for non baseball fans, on-base average is obtained by dividing the number of times a player reaches base through hit, walk or being hit by pitch, by his number of plate appearances.

Here's another interesting link: Protection - Hit or Myth?.

